Smart Planning: Accommodation & Travel Deals
One of the biggest budget factors when you want to enjoy Porto festivals on a budget is securing affordable accommodation and travel. My top tip is to book well in advance, especially for popular times like the Festa de São João. Consider staying in hostels or guesthouses a little outside the absolute city center; Porto's public transport is efficient and will connect you easily. Look into multi-day metro passes for unlimited travel, which are often cheaper than single tickets. Savoring Flavors Affordably: Food and Drink Strategies
Food is a central part of any festival experience, and you can absolutely enjoy Porto festivals on a budget when it comes to dining. Instead of constantly eating at restaurants, embrace the vibrant street food scene during celebrations. Delicious bifanas, francesinhas, and roasted sardines are readily available and incredibly inexpensive. Hit up local supermarkets for breakfast items, snacks, and drinks, allowing you to prepare some meals yourself. I always bring a reusable water bottle to refill, saving money and reducing plastic waste. Avoid tourist trap areas for meals; venture into side streets or ask locals for their favorite budget-friendly tascas for authentic Portuguese flavors.
Maximizing Free Festival Experiences
Porto's festivals, especially the traditional ones, offer an abundance of free activities and entertainment, making it easy to enjoy Porto festivals on a budget. Many concerts, street performances, parades, and cultural exhibitions are open to the public without any entry fee. For instance, during the summer, the city often hosts open-air film screenings or Fado performances. Check the official city council's cultural agenda upon arrival for daily free events. Strolling through the decorated streets and soaking in the atmosphere is an experience in itself, requiring no spending. Navigating Porto Like a Local: Transport & Hidden Gems
To truly enjoy Porto festivals on a budget, embrace local transportation methods and discover hidden gems. Porto is a wonderfully walkable city, especially the historic Ribeira district. This not only saves money on transport but also allows you to stumble upon charming alleys and unexpected street art. Utilise the efficient metro and bus systems for longer distances, which are significantly cheaper than taxis. Additionally, many of Porto's most breathtaking viewpoints and parks, like the Jardins do Palácio de Cristal, are free to access and offer stunning cityscapes.
